Seven Minute Frosting


From martha stewart

Steps


Mix 1 1 / 2 cups sugar , the water , and corn syrup in a small saucepan over medium heat.
Cook , stirring occasionally , until sugar dissolves.
Bring to a boil , and cook until mixture registers 230 degrees on a candy thermometer.
Meanwhile , whisk whites with a mixer on medium speed until soft peaks form.
With mixer running , add remaining sugar.
With mixer on medium-low , pour sugar syrup in a slow , steady stream down side of bowl.
Increase speed to medium-high , and whisk until stiff peaks form and mixture is cool , about 7 minutes.
Use immediately.

Ingredients


sugar, water, light corn syrup, egg whites
